We’re sharing a solution to the Navier-Stokes Millennium Prize Problem, one of the deepest problems at the frontier of mathematics.
The proof was produced by a group of agents, using an OpenAI next-generation model significantly more capable than GPT-6 Astra.
The problem concerns whether the description of smooth three-dimensional fluid motion modeled by the Navier-Stokes equations can break down. It has remained unresolved for roughly 90 years.

ORBIT ACHIEVED. 🚀
Vikram-1 Test Flight-1 has reached orbit. India's first privately developed orbital rocket has completed its final burn and injected its payloads into a ~450 km orbit, making India the third country in the world with private orbital launch capability.

India’s digital infrastructure journey is gathering remarkable momentum.
AirTrunk has announced plans to invest around Rs. 3 lakh crore ($30 billion) in India, and develop 5 GW of data centre capacity. This is among the largest proposed investments in the country’s digital infrastructure ecosystem.
Such investments will strengthen India’s position as a global hub for cloud computing and AI, while generating employment opportunities, supporting local supply chains and accelerating innovation-led growth.

This is probably the most important article of the month: an op-ed by Oman's Foreign Minister, who mediated the talks between the U.S. and Iran, in which he writes that the U.S. "has lost control of its foreign policy" to Israel.
He repeats that a deal was possible as an outcome of the talks (something confirmed by the UK's National Security Advisor, who also attended: https://t.co/XkfSpkMjCf) and that the military strike by the U.S. and Israel was "a shock."
Interestingly, given he is one of Iran's neighbors and given that Oman has been struck multiple times by Iran since the war began (https://t.co/IXNdwD6f3j), he writes that "Iran’s retaliation against what it claims are American targets on the territory of its neighbours was an inevitable result" of the U.S.-Israeli attack. He describes it as "probably the only rational option available to the Iranian leadership."
He says the war "endangers" the region's entire "economic model in which global sport, tourism, aviation and technology were to play an important role." He adds that "if this had not been anticipated by the architects of this war, that was surely a grave miscalculation."
But, he adds, the "greatest miscalculation" of all for the U.S. "was allowing itself to be drawn into this war in the first place."
In his view this was the doing of "Israel’s leadership" who "persuaded America that Iran had been so weakened by sanctions, internal divisions and the American-Israeli bombings of its nuclear sites last June, that an unconditional surrender would swiftly follow the initial assault and the assassination of the supreme leader."
Obviously, this proved completely wrong, and the U.S. is now in a quagmire. He says that, given this, "America’s friends have a responsibility to tell the truth," which is that "there are two parties to this war who have nothing to gain from it," namely "Iran and America."
He says that all of the U.S. interests in the region (end to nuclear proliferation, secure energy supply chains, investment opportunities) are "best achieved with Iran at peace."
As he writes, "this is an uncomfortable truth to tell, because it involves indicating the extent to which America has lost control of its own foreign policy. But it must be told."
He then proposes a couple of paths to get back to the negotiating table, although he recognizes how difficult it would be for Iran "to return to dialogue with an administration that twice switched abruptly from talks to bombing and assassination."

When people talk about my journey, they usually start with stadiums.
*For me, it always begins with a bus.*
I was eleven. My kit bag felt heavier than me. *I would leave home in Vizhinjam before the sun came up, change two buses, and reach the Medical College ground by 6 in the morning. Some days I was sleepy. Some days I was sore. But I don’t remember ever wanting to skip it* .
After practice, I would bathe under a small tap at the corner of the ground. No dressing room. Just cold water, a towel in my bag, and a quick change into my school uniform. Then I’d walk to catch another bus to St Joseph’s. School, homework, and then back again for evening nets.
That was my life. Every day
I didn’t think of it as a sacrifice. I just thought — this is what it takes.
*My grandfather was a fisherman. Watching him, I understood something early. You can’t control the sea. You can only control how prepared you are when you go out. Some days you come back with nothing. But you still wake up the next morning and go again. That stayed with me* .
There were phases when I felt close to my dream. And phases when I felt very far from it. Being dropped. Sitting out. Hearing opinions. Smiling outside but questioning yourself inside.
I won’t lie, it hurts. I’m human.
*But every time I feel that doubt, I go back in my mind to that small tap at the ground. To the buses. To my parents adjusting their lives around my practice. I remind myself that this journey was never built on comfort. It was built on consistency* .
When I play in Thiruvananthapuram and hear the crowd shout my name, it feels personal. They didn’t just see me succeed. They saw me grow. They saw the process.
I am still that boy from Vizhinjam. I still love batting the same way. I still get nervous. I still want to prove myself. The only difference is the stage.
*The fight hasn’t stopped. It probably never will* .
*Because for me, cricket was never about fame* .
*It was about a dream I chose , and keep choosing : every single day* . "
